I picked out products that I know last a long time and don’t need any touching up during the day. Now, the main thing to keep in mind with a back to school makeup is that the main aim is to look pulled together and presentable without much effort. These simple steps will make you look much more awake and ready to attack your day at school with full confidence.


All these products are pretty affordable and easy to find. 


Maybelline Super Stay 24H Concealer. Use this to lightly conceal under eye circles and any blemishes. This formula is very long lasting and doesn't move at all (not even on my oily skin). Dusting some loose powder is good to lock it in place just to make sure you won’t have trouble with it.

Maybelline Color Tattoo 24HR in shade 45-Infinate White. Apply this to the inner corner of the eyes to make your eyes pop and look more awake. This cream shadow sets and doesn't move at all. Great for school! 

Dali Brown Khol Pen. Apply this to line the outer corner of the eye (top and bottom). You can smudge it with a finger for the undetectable definition or you can leave it as it is and have super defined eyes. I chose brown because it is a lot more natural than black. This eyeliner pen will give you great color pay off and it will sure stay put all day.

Samoa Clear Mascara. Brush it through your eyebrows to tame them and keep them in place all day.

Dali Mosaic Blush Powder. Apply this to the apples of your cheeks to give yourself a healthy look. This product has great color pay off so be careful and don’t over apply. Remember you can put more but you can’t take off. So start with a small amount and build the blush to get the desired effect. This product is really cool because you can swirl your brush through the tiny squares and create your custom blush shade.

Maybelline The Collossal Volum’ Express. Apply a couple of coats to your lashes and get the most voluminous clump-free lashes ever. I love this mascara. It gives an amazing effect and it doesn't smudge at all, which is one of the most important features in mascara.


Bourjois Rose Cachemire-82 Lipstick. Apply to the lips. I love this shade because it is very pearlescent. So it looks like a gloss but it actually is a lipstick, which gives it more longevity.
